Be₂MoPt is an intermetallic compound combining beryllium, molybdenum, and platinum—a ternary metal system typically investigated in research contexts for high-performance structural and functional applications. This material belongs to the family of advanced intermetallics, which are studied for potential use in extreme environments where conventional alloys reach performance limits. Be₂MoPt is not a widely commercialized material; it represents experimental research into lightweight, high-melting-point systems that could enable next-generation aerospace and energy applications, though fabrication, brittleness, and cost remain significant engineering challenges.
